Hi there. Within Calibre, how do I deactivate an account I've previously registered and replace it with a new account? There doesn't seem to be a button for that in the plugin.
|
05-03-2023, 04:49 AM | #289 |
Groupie
Posts: 182
Karma: 2010542
Join Date: Sep 2021
Device: PB Era, PB InkPad 3 Pro
|
Open the plugin settings, then press Ctrl+Shift+D, then a dialog will pop up that will let you remove the existing authorization.

If the plugin did download an EPUB file and Calibre tells you the book has DRM, that is usually a sign that my plugin worked just fine and it's an issue with DRM removal which we can't give support for here.
If you want, you can import the ACSM again while in debug mode (right-click the preferences icon, select "Restart in debug mode", import ACSM, close Calibre, and a log file should appear) and post the log here so I can confirm that. Assuming it is an error with DRM removal, you'd need to post that same debug log to noDRM's github page. |
